The final part of the audio
transmitted from the host station
transceiver is missing.

If you return to receiving operations
immediately after the conversation has
finished using the remote station, you
may switch to receiving before all the
audio has been transmitted due to the
audio transmission delay.

In such cases, use the ARCP-590
pulldown menu to select "Tools" and
then "Transmit control settings", and set
a slightly longer time in "Switching delay
from transmit to receive during network
connections".

When implementing synchronous
steps other than "Preset", reaction
may be delayed during KNS
operations.

When set to other than "Preset", the
network is more easily delayed
than when using "Preset" due to the
difference in the internal commands. In
such cases, either select "Preset" and
perform synchronization, or change the
frequency using the "MULTI/CH"
operation.
